Original Description
Edward Chalmers Leavitt's Strawberries is a captivating still life that radiates with the luscious beauty and delicate detail characteristic of 19th-century American trompe l'œil painting. The work captures a sumptuous arrangement of ripe, glistening strawberries spilling from a woven basket, each berry rendered with such meticulous precision that they appear almost tangible. Leavitt, a lesser-known but highly skilled artist of the late 1800s, specialized in still lifes that celebrated the natural abundance of fruits and flowers. His works, including Strawberries, belong to the American realist tradition, where hyper-detailed realism and subtle lighting create an illusion of depth and texture. While not as widely recognized as contemporaries like William Harnett, Leavitt’s paintings are prized for their serene elegance and technical mastery, offering a glimpse into the genteel appreciation of nature during America’s Gilded Age.
